More About Wahkon
Wahkon is a city in Mille Lacs County, Minnesota, United States. The population was 206 at the 2010 census.[6]
Wahkon was established in 1885 as Pots Town, then its name changed to Lawrence in 1891 when the post office was established. A second Pottstown was platted next to Lawrence in 1901 by T.E. Potts. In 1907, Wahkon was platted by Soo Line Railroad. By 1910, Pottstown and Lawrence amalgamated into Wahkon. Wahkon was incorporated on November 6, 1912.[7] Before the establishment Wahkon, the site was an Ojibwe village named Sagawamick[8] (from the Ojibwe language Zaagawaamik, meaning “Sandbar”). Prior to being an Ojibwe village, it was also a Mdewakanton Dakota village.
